Transaction 34028a73726f4ad825eb4ee49c94cb7761bc98848ef3106d2de844f9571063e7

1 Input
2 Outputs
  • 34028a73726f4ad825eb4ee49c94cb7761bc98848ef3106d2de844f9571063e7:0
  • value  1821104
    address  1L6Dh7JHYenHcmxYFXYqSuchJsybjQtWaC
  • 34028a73726f4ad825eb4ee49c94cb7761bc98848ef3106d2de844f9571063e7:1
  • value  1537270913
    address  3DJfUmg1tTvxWqFyUPN3LJDMMrWMmLjy9C